Battery Care and Charging Best Practices

Daily Battery Management for Your SurRon Light Bee

The battery is the heart of your SurRon Light Bee, making battery-focused SurRon Light Bee maintenance absolutely critical. After each ride, inspect the battery pack for visible damage, cracks, or loose connections before storing your bike. Always charge your SurRon Light Bee maintenance-ready battery in a cool, dry location away from extreme heat or cold, as temperature fluctuations degrade lithium cells faster. Avoid letting the battery sit in a fully discharged state for extended periods; instead, maintain a 20-80 percent charge window during storage to maximize lifespan.

Seasonal SurRon Light Bee Battery Storage

When preparing your SurRon Light Bee maintenance plan for winter or off-season storage, battery care becomes even more important. Charge the battery to approximately 50 percent capacity before long-term storage, as this state minimizes cell stress and chemical degradation. Check your SurRon Light Bee maintenance schedule to perform monthly charge top-ups during extended storage periods to prevent deep discharge. Store the battery in a temperature-controlled environment between 50-70 degrees Fahrenheit for optimal preservation of your SurRon Light Bee maintenance investment.

Tire Inspection and Pressure Management

Monthly Tire Checks as Part of Routine SurRon Light Bee Maintenance

Tire condition directly affects handling, safety, and ride quality, making tire inspection an essential element of SurRon Light Bee maintenance. Check tire pressure weekly before riding, maintaining the manufacturer-recommended PSI listed in your owner's manual; under-inflated tires reduce efficiency and increase puncture risk. Inspect the tread depth using the penny test: insert a penny into the tread groove; if you see the top of Lincoln's head, the tire needs replacement as part of your SurRon Light Bee maintenance protocol. Look for cuts, sidewall damage, or embedded rocks that could cause flats or reduce performance during your SurRon Light Bee maintenance inspection.

Tire Replacement Indicators and Seasonal Prep

Your SurRon Light Bee maintenance routine should include quarterly tire assessments to catch wear patterns early. Off-road riding accelerates tire wear faster than trail riding, so adjust your SurRon Light Bee maintenance frequency accordingly based on riding style. When replacing tires as part of SurRon Light Bee maintenance, use only manufacturer-approved tire specifications to maintain handling characteristics and safety. Consider seasonal tire options: softer compound tires improve winter traction, while harder compounds suit dry summer terrain during your SurRon Light Bee maintenance cycling.

Brake System and Drivetrain Inspection

Brake Pad and Rotor Assessment in Your SurRon Light Bee Maintenance

Braking performance is non-negotiable for safety, making brake inspection a cornerstone of SurRon Light Bee maintenance. Check brake pad thickness monthly; pads typically need replacement when worn below 3mm thickness as part of your SurRon Light Bee maintenance schedule. Inspect rotors for warping, cracking, or excessive scoring that could compromise braking power during your SurRon Light Bee maintenance checks. Flush brake fluid annually as part of comprehensive SurRon Light Bee maintenance to remove moisture and maintain hydraulic responsiveness on your electric dirt bike.

Chain, Sprocket, and Suspension Care

Chain maintenance is fundamental to reliable SurRon Light Bee maintenance and extends drivetrain lifespan significantly. Clean the chain with a dedicated chain cleaner every 50 riding hours, then apply quality chain lube to prevent rust and reduce friction during your SurRon Light Bee maintenance routine. Check chain tension by pressing the chain midway between sprockets; proper tension allows 10-15mm of vertical movement as verified during SurRon Light Bee maintenance inspections. Inspect sprockets for hooked or damaged teeth that indicate wear; replace both sprockets together when performing SurRon Light Bee maintenance to ensure optimal gear meshing and performance.

Electrical Connections and Frame Integrity

Connector and Wiring Verification During SurRon Light Bee Maintenance

Electrical connections require attention as part of regular SurRon Light Bee maintenance to prevent power delivery issues. Check all battery connectors, motor leads, and controller connections for corrosion, green oxidation, or loose terminals during your SurRon Light Bee maintenance inspection. Clean corroded connections using dielectric grease and a soft brush to restore conductivity as part of your SurRon Light Bee maintenance protocol. Inspect wiring harnesses for abrasion, cuts, or damage that could expose conductors; wrap damaged sections with electrical tape temporarily while planning for professional SurRon Light Bee maintenance repairs.

Frame Crack Detection and Fastener Tightening

Inspect the frame and suspension components for cracks or deformation during comprehensive SurRon Light Bee maintenance sessions. Check all bolts, screws, and fasteners monthly using appropriate wrenches, as vibration loosens hardware over time; this is critical SurRon Light Bee maintenance that prevents component failure. Pay special attention to motor mounting bolts, handlebars, seat post, and fork fixtures as key points in your SurRon Light Bee maintenance routine. SurRon Light Bee maintenance on the frame ensures structural integrity and rider safety, preventing accidents caused by loose or failing components.

FAQ

How often should I perform complete SurRon Light Bee maintenance?

Most riders should perform basic SurRon Light Bee maintenance checks monthly, including tire pressure, brake pads, and battery connections. More intensive SurRon Light Bee maintenance such as chain cleaning, brake fluid flushing, and suspension service should occur every 6-12 months depending on riding frequency and conditions. Heavy off-road riders may require more frequent SurRon Light Bee maintenance intervals, potentially every 3-4 months, to address accelerated wear from challenging terrain.

What are the first signs that my SurRon Light Bee needs professional maintenance?

Warning indicators that your SurRon Light Bee maintenance should transition to professional service include unusual grinding sounds, reduced motor power, brake fade, or dashboard error codes. If you notice battery swelling, burning smells, or water damage during SurRon Light Bee maintenance checks, stop riding immediately and seek professional repair. Persistent vibration, steering issues, or suspension noise during your SurRon Light Bee maintenance assessment suggests component wear requiring expert evaluation and specialized repair.

Can I perform all SurRon Light Bee maintenance myself?

Most SurRon Light Bee maintenance tasks like tire checks, chain cleaning, and brake pad inspection are user-friendly for owners with basic mechanical skills. However, some SurRon Light Bee maintenance work including battery replacement, motor repair, controller reprogramming, and brake system overhauls typically require specialized tools and expertise. Starting with simple SurRon Light Bee maintenance tasks builds confidence; consult your owner's manual and video tutorials before attempting advanced work, and don't hesitate to seek professional help for complex SurRon Light Bee maintenance procedures.
